OPERATION GUIDE
Function instruction
1 KIT: drum group mode
Power on default enter drum group mode, key indicate lamp normally lighting, display “001”, means drum group 1, total 25 drum groups, 1~20 are preset drum group, U01~U05 are user drum group, able to adjust drum group through digit wheel, also able to adjust through [-] or [+] key.
2 TRIGGER
The user able to adjust the trigger parameters according to personal requirements, total 3 types: threshold, sensitivity, series disturb control, shift through [TRICGRE] key in sequence, key indicate lamp long time lighting
A Threshold display “Txx”, range are 1~10 B Sensitivity display “Sxx”, range are 1~15 C Series disturb control display “Cxx”, range are 0~9 |

7 Sound recording
Trigger [REC] key, indicate lamp long time lighting, beat drum start sound recording, at the same time, the indicate lamp flashing, trigger [REC] key again then indicate lamp extincted, stop sound recording
8 Playing stop
Control play and stop sound recording when at sound recording mode, control music playing and stop at other pages.
9 Voice
Total 3 parameters able to be adjusted, they are: tone, volume and phase, transposition key then indicate lamp long time lighting.
D Tone display “xxx”, range are 1~200 E Volume display “Lxx”, range are 0~32 F Phase display “Pxx”, range are -8~8 G Transposition display “txx”, range are -6~61 |
![]() |
10 Build and edit user drum group
Press VOICE key to beat one drum tray which need modify the tone, able to enter tone, volume, phase and transposition interfaces in sequence through VOICE key, use coder to adjust to the satisfy results, then use the above methods to modify other drum tray parameters, finally press digit wheel (confirm) key, U01 will flashing, select the self saved drum group number (U01-U05) through revolve wheel, trigger the confirm key of digit wheel again, save drum group finished.
11 Support Bluetooth connection
Power on default that Bluetooth connection, at the same time, trigger [KIT] and [TEMPO] keys 3s, then will display “boN’ (Bluetooth open again status), use the digit wheel then able to select to close (digit tube display “boF”) also able to operate to open Bluetooth reversely.

PRODUCT MAINTENANCE
Careful maintenance and protection of the product, to extend the service life of the product, reduce the fault has a very important role.
- AVOID HEATING, DAMPNESS OR DIRECT SUNLIGHT
Do not over expose the product to direct sunlight, or place it near air conditioning or extremely hot place. - DO NOT USE NEAR THE TV OR RADIO
This product may cause video or audio interference to the reception of TV and radio. If this happens, the product should be removed from the TV or radio. - NO DILUENTS OR SIMILAR CHEMICALS SHOULD BE USED FOR CLEANING
Clean the product with a soft cloth wetted with weak water solution and neutral detergent. Soak the cloth in a solution and wring it dry until it approaches drying. - DO NOT SHAKE, AVOID COLLISION
When moving, the product should be handled carefully and lightly. Violent vibration and collision are strictly prohibited in order to avoid damage to the shell or internal electronic components.
